Today in History: August 21st

───   08:00 Thu, 21 Aug 2014

Today in History: August 21st | News Article
Historical Events:
 
• 1961: Jomo Kenyatta is freed after serving nine years in prison for his part in the Mau Mau rebellion in Kenya.
• 1993: NASA loses contact with Mars Observer.
• 2017: Next total solar eclipse visible from North America.
• 2012: 20 people in the Democratic Republic of the Congo die from the Ebola virus.


Arts, Music, TV:
 
• 1980: Linda Ronstadt opens in "Pirates of Penzance" on Broadway.
• 1956: Kim Cattrall, Liverpool England, actress (Mannequin, Star Trek VI) is born.
• 1986: "Rags" opens at Mark Hellinger Theater NYC for 4 performances.
• 2010: Actor and director Stephen Moyer (41) weds actress Anna Paquin (28) at a private estate in Malibu.

Sports:
• 1980: John Erskine (Jack) Cheetham (60), SA cricket player in 24 test matches, dies in Johannesburg.
• 2004: SA wins the 2004 Tri-Nations rugby championship by beating Australia 23-19 in Durban.
• 2004: Ethiopia's Kenenisa Bekele claims the Olympic men's 10,000 metres gold in the Athens Olympic Games. His mentor Haile Gebrselassie finishes fifth.
• 1986: Usain Bolt, Trelawny Jamaica, sprinter (3x Olympic Gold 2008) is born.
